As the tech world proceeds to grow, so do the tasks of a UX Designer. Working alongside Design experts, these professionals play a crucial role in creating the user experience of goods and services.

A UX expert manages magnifying user satisfaction by increasing the ease of use and engagement between the customer and the service. Often mixed up with the Design expert job, the two share common ground but are not the same.

Looked at predominantly in software applications, a Design expert's duty blends concepts from UI/UX design, graphic design, and user interaction to establish a functional and visually pleasing creation.

A UX expert focuses their work on the user— understanding their desires, likes, and behaviours through an assortment of research methods. This strategy, known as Design Centrado no Usuário, ensures the product is developed with the consumer's needs and UX in mind.

The creation of a design guide— a thorough set of design standards, components, and principles— is another duty of UX Designers. This set aids in keeping uniformity across various products and boosts work process.

Prototipagem and user testing are essential steps in the creation process. A prototype is a initial version of the product that helps see potential issues and areas for enhancement. Usability tests are then performed to check the design's ease of use and effectiveness.

The understanding and organization of information— known as information architecture— helps improve the creation's usability and buyer experience.

Finally, reviews from actual users— gained through user research— provides valuable information that aid in refinements and future design evolution.

Tools such as Figma, a vector-based design and prototyping tool—are valuable assets for User Experience Designers, aiding in team collaboration and distributing designs with ease.
